Rising home prices in Warrenville in the fourth quarter of 2021
The median sale price of a home sold in the fourth quarter of 2021 in Warrenville rose by $8,500 while total sales increased by 10.2%, according to BlockShopper.com.
From October through December of 2021, there were 54 homes sold, with a median sale price of $228,500 - a 3.9% increase over the $220,000 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were 49 homes sold in Warrenville in the fourth quarter of 2020.
The median sales tax in Warrenville for the most recent year with available data, 2019, was $5,030, approximately 2.2% of the median home sale price for the fourth quarter of 2021.
